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al in Harrison, NJ
Catching slab le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Don’t ignore these warning signs as they can show a larger issue: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ant smells can be a sign of hidden water damage or mold growth. If you notice persistent odors,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ly. Don’t wait for the damage to spread.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Changes in flooring texture or color can show water damage or a slab leak. If you notice any unusual changes, it’s crucial to inspect the area and address the issue before it becomes a major problem. Early detection is key.
Water Stains or Mineral Deposits
Visible water stains or mineral deposits on walls or ceilings can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to further damage and costly repairs. Address the issue now.
Increased Water Bills
Unexplained increases in your water bills can be a sign of a slab leak or hidden water damage. If you notice any unusual changes in your bills, investigate further and address the issue quickly. Don’t let the problem grow.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Harrison, NJ
The cost of slab leak water removal var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Harrison, NJ. These estimates are based on typical prices for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ions |
| Leak Detection and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Complexity of repair, type of pipe or fixture, and local labor costs |
| Water Removal and Drying | $2,000 – $10,000 | Amount of water, type of equipment used, and drying time |
| Cleanup and Restoration | $3,000 – $15,000 | Scope of work, type of materials used, and local labor costs |
| Free On-Site Assessment | $0 | Free estimate provided after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an |
